Structural Foundation Repair in Bayonne, NJ
Structural fo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These projects typically involve fixing cracks, settling, or shifting that can compromise a property’s safety and structural soundness. Common signs indicating a need for foundation repair include u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self. Property owners often want to understand the different repair methods available, the potential causes of foundation problems, and how repairs can help prevent further damage or costly renovations.
Before requesting foundation repair, homeowners should assess the severity and scope of any foundation issues. It is important to identify the specific areas affected and consider any related structural concerns. Understanding the history of the property, such as recent construction, soil conditions, or water drainage issues, can also inform the repair process. Clear communication about these details can help property owners ensure that the necessary repairs are appropriately addressed to maintain the safety and value of the property.

Common Structural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ation stabilization - techniques to prevent further settling and shifting of the structure.
Wall underpinning - reinforcing or raising interior and exterior walls affected by foundation movement.
Pier and beam repair - addressing issues with support systems to ensure stability of raised homes.
Concrete slab repair - fixing cracks, sinking, or unevenness in slab foundations.
Basement foundation repair - restoring structural integrity of basement walls and floors.
Crack injection services - sealing and reinforcing c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Structural Foundation Repair Questions
What signs indicate a foundation may need repair? Common sign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don't close properly.
What types of foundation issues are commonly repaired? Issues such as settlement, cracking, bowing walls, and sinking slabs are typically addressed through foundation repair services.
Are foundation repairs disruptive to property use? Repair methods are designed to minimize disruption, often allowing property owners to continue normal activities during the process.
What should property owners consider before choosing a repair service? It's important to evaluate the extent of the damage, the proposed repair solutions, and the experience of the service provider.
